Got a project car and getting ready to finish off the body work (front and rear valence, front fenders and hood). Car is a 400 auto according to the fender tag. I will be the second owner. Here's my dilemma, when the car was delivered to the dealership back in late 72, it came off the transport with GTX badging, but a 400 motor. Hood still has the two holes for the badging on each side according to the owner's son. Is it worth to keep it with the gtx hood badges, or just plug the holes up. Also, the dealership had to fix some of the decals, some missing.
I will post some pics when I go work on the car soon. Apparently there are some early photos of the car that can confirm this.

Can you post a pic of the fender tag? Is there a build sheet somewhere in the car (above glove box inside dash, behind rear back upper seat, under pax front seat)? True, no 440s in 72. Would like to see the codes.
